Goldschmidt, Richard B., "Evolution, As Viewed by One
Geneticist," American Scientist, vol. 40 (January 1952), pp. 84-98, 135.:p.
94
"It is true that nobody thus far has produced a new
species or genus, etc., by macromutation. It
is equally true that nobody has produced even a species by the selection of
micromutations. In the best-known organisms, like
Drosophila, innumerable mutants are
known. If we were able to combine a thousand or more of such mutants in
a single individual, this still would have no resemblance whatsoever to any
type known as a species in nature."
